How long is cosmetology school in California?
The California Board of Barbering and Cosmetology requires the following school hours, depending on your license type: Cosmetologist = 1600 hours, Barber = 1500 hours, Esthetician = 600 hours, Electrologist = 600 hours, Manicurist = 400 hours.
How fast can you finish cosmetology school?
Unlike traditional colleges where you ‘ll usually have to study for four years to earn your bachelor’s degree, you might be able to complete your cosmetology training in as little as eight months or as long as two years.
What’s the difference between cosmetology and beauty school?
Sometimes the term “ beauty school ” is used to encompass any school that offers any beauty program regardless of whether it’s comprehensive or niche, whereas “ cosmetology school ” may refer specifically to schools that offer the full-length program that includes hair, makeup, nails and some skin care.

Why do cosmetologist wear black?
Many hairstylists opt for black clothing because they’re often handling chemicals such as hair color that will easily stain clothing. When the products are spilled on black clothing, they’re much less visible, giving hairstylists a more clean and professional look even if a mishap were to occur.

What is a degree in cosmetology called?
Certificate in Cosmetology. A cosmetology certificate, sometimes called a diploma, introduces students to fundamentals of hair, skin, and nail care, frequently emphasizing one of these areas. Most certificates include at least 1,500 training hours to help students qualify for professional licensure in cosmetology.
